Wire electric discharge machine and automatic programming device for wire electric discharge machine
First Claim
1. A wire electric discharge machine which relatively moves a wire electrode containing brass and a workpiece in accordance with a machining program to machine the workpiece by electric discharge produced between the wire electrode and the workpiece, the wire electric discharge machine configured to:
- obtain a machining shape from the machining program;
calculate a position of a center of gravity of the machining shape and set an attachment/deposition region in which machining chips containing brass produced during machining are attached and deposited to the workpiece at intersections of two orthogonal straight lines, each passing through the position of the center of gravity of the machining shape, with the machining shape; and
attach and deposit machining chips containing brass produced during machining to the workpiece according to the set attachment/deposition region.

Abstract
In a wire electric discharge machine or an automatic programming device for a wire electric discharge machine, in which a core is held with a workpiece base material by attaching brass contained in a wire electrode to the machining groove during machining, an attachment/deposition region where machining chips containing brass produced during machining are attached and deposited to the workpiece is set based on a machining shape obtained from a machining program and the machining chips containing brass produced during machining are attached and deposited according to the set attachment/deposition region.
